A Poem for our MothersA Poem for our MothersA Poem for our Mothers
You were there to wipe away our tears, To scare away all our fears.
You were there to spread your love, Your kindred soul like a doves.
You were there as a listening ear, A helping hand that we love so dear.
You were the strength and support that guided us through our days, You were the one that gave us wings and helped us soar away.
You are our friend that we care for You are many, many things more.
But most of all you are our mother.
